Public bug reported:

My Dell Inspiron 6400 laptop has a Synaptics touchpad. If I'm using
xserver-xorg-input-synaptics and I use Control-Alt-Fkey or sudo chvt to
switch to a text virtual console and then switch back to X, the mouse
stops moving via the touchpad. The touchpad seems totally ignored, and I
can't tap to click either. However, the two physical mouse buttons
located below the touchpad continue to work properly. Also, sudo evtest
shows that touchpad events are still delivered by the kernel.

If I apt purge xserver-xorg-input-synaptics and use the touchpad like a
generic mouse, this does not happen. If I do that and then install
xserver-xorg-input-libinput, using the touchpad via libinput, this also
does not happen.
